AP TS row over eamcet may end up in court

The standoff between Andhra Pradesh and Telangana State governments over conducting of common entrance test may end up in a legal battle between the two states.

Insisting to his stated position, Telangana Education Minister G Jagadish Reddy said if Andhra students want to pursue their educaztion in Telangana they have to appear for the Eamcet entrance test conducted by its government.

He alleged that the AP government has issued the Eamcet notification ‘unilaterally’ without having any talk with TS.

Reacting to this, AP HRD Minister Ganta Srinivasa Rao has urged the Centre to intervene and resolve the issue and reiterated that the AP government is empowered to conduct the Eamcet in both States. Failing which, he said, the AP government would approach the Court.
